Abstract

In this paper, a cooperative spatial modulation (SM) based non-orthogonal multiple access (NOMA) scheme with simultaneous wireless information and power transfer is proposed. In particular, NOMA is applied at the base station (BS) and the near user (U1) acts as an energy harvesting full-duplex relay to assist the far user (U2). The data bits of U1 and U2 are mapped into SM symbols and amplitude/phase modulation symbols, respectively. Furthermore, the rate of U1 is maximized while satisfying the target rate of U2 by jointly designing the power allocation coefficient, power-splitting ratio, and transmit power of U1. To solve the non-convex problem, a successive convex approximation-based iterative algorithm is developed. Finally, numerical results reveal that the proposed scheme can achieve the superior performance compared to existing schemes. [ABSTRACT FROM AUTHOR]
